3 Reasons To See…Hunt For The Wilderpeople

hunt-for-the-wilderpeople-still

  1. What We Do In The Shadows was writer/director Taika Waititi’s previous film and the winner of the Audience Award at LIFF28. Unusually for me, it was a film I saw three times in the cinema and thought it got better each time.
  2. Everybody loves it. Until very recently Wilderpeople had 100% on Rotten Tomatoes, meaning it hadn’t received a negative review from any critics. It’s now dropped to 98% but that’s still ‘Certified Fresh‘.  On Letterboxd (“a social network for sharing your taste in film”) it has been one of the highest rated films of the year.
